1. Suitcase Storage

Suitcase Storage For Crafting

Do you have an old suitcase lying around? Repurpose it into stylish craft storage! Use the pockets and compartments to store your supplies and easily transport them to different crafting locations. Plus, the vintage look adds a chic touch to any room.

2. Shower Caddy Organizer

Shower Caddy Organizer For Crafting

A shower caddy isn't just for your bathroom! Hang it on your crafting table to keep your frequently used supplies within reach. The compartments are perfect for holding pens, scissors, and other small items. Plus, it's easy to move around depending on where you're crafting.

3. Mason Jar Storage

Mason Jar Storage For Crafting

Mason jars aren't just for canning! Use them to store your smaller craft supplies like beads, buttons, and glitter. They're clear, so you can easily see what's inside, and stackable, so they don't take up too much space. Plus, the cute jars add a touch of charm to your crafting area.

4. Pegboard Organizer

Pegboard Organizer For Crafting

A pegboard is a versatile storage solution for any craft room. Hang it on the wall and use hooks to organize your supplies. You can customize it to fit your needs by adding shelves or baskets. Plus, it's easy to see everything at a glance, so you don't waste time digging through drawers.

5. Toolbox Storage

Toolbox Storage For Crafting

A toolbox isn't just for your DIY projects! Use it to store your crafting supplies. The compartments are perfect for holding paintbrushes, scissors, and other small items. Plus, it's easy to transport to crafting events or move around your workspace.

6. Magazine Holder Storage

Magazine Holder Storage For Crafting

Magazine holders aren't just for magazines! Use them to store your paper and cardstock. They're the perfect size to keep your paper organized and easy to grab when you need it. Plus, they come in a variety of colors and patterns, so you can match them to your decor.

7. Tackle Box Storage

Tackle Box Storage For Crafting

A tackle box isn't just for fishing! Use it to store your beads, thread, and other small items. The compartments are perfect for keeping everything organized and easy to find. Plus, it's easy to transport to crafting events or move around your workspace.

8. Spice Rack Storage

Spice Rack Storage For Crafting

A spice rack isn't just for your kitchen! Use it to store your paints and glitter. The small jars are perfect for holding small amounts of supplies and keeping them organized. Plus, it's easy to see everything at a glance.

9. Wine Rack Storage

Wine Rack Storage For Crafting

A wine rack isn't just for wine bottles! Use it to store your yarn and fabric. The compartments are perfect for keeping everything organized and easy to find. Plus, it's easy to see everything at a glance.

10. Drawer Organizer Storage

Drawer Organizer Storage For Crafting

A drawer organizer isn't just for your utensils! Use it to store your smaller crafting supplies. The compartments are perfect for holding buttons, beads, and other small items. Plus, it's easy to see everything at a glance.
